Output 90d3ef2439fb8d1e46ba09fcf3000d232a0ad053089669f3540b1fbaf688a855:6

value
80980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d295ff7acf21adea87cbc9ecef46c8066bd16f38 OP_EQUAL
address
3LtVWsPk4fnVEq8f4aWgC6mhgabje9Ymcq
transaction
90d3ef2439fb8d1e46ba09fcf3000d232a0ad053089669f3540b1fbaf688a855
spent
true